Simple is Often Best
One of the first things that companies forget about when it comes to their website is going overboard with flashy graphics, long videos, and other elements that detract from the page. It’s important to think about what the message is you’re seeking to impart to your visitor and keep their attention. Having a lot of distracting elements may make it impossible to see the value your message offers.
Did you know that you only have about eight seconds to make a first impression on someone that’s clicked on your website to impart your message? If they get caught up in trying to figure out what you offer, there’s a good chance they are moving on to the next result in their search.
Images, videos, and more can help to impart your message, but make sure that they serve a purpose in sharing your news rather than just being eye-catching. Short, catchy content can be more impactful than miles of text.

Implement a Plan
Any web development company that tackles a project has a plan that helps them determine what elements are necessary during the design process. This plan is created to ensure that your website meets the needs of the people that visit your site.
It’s essential to anticipate the purpose of the person that clicked on your link and make it easy for them to accomplish their task. As you test your site during development, considering user experience will make it possible to see what your company is offering from the other side of the equation. You may think it’s evident that a button needs to be clicked to follow through on the call-to-action to sign up for your newsletter or that they can find shipping information on another page, but it may not be so easy to understand for someone just visiting your site for the first time.

Make it Shareable
Social media has changed the game from the perspective of web development. Making it possible to like, share, and follow your company right from your website offers a source of traffic that’s free. People can find you on social media from others in their network and go back to your site or move from your website to your social media presence. That means it’s beneficial to offer buttons that make it easy to connect your content to their social media presence. Think of it this way: it’s a free way to spread your message that only took a small web design element.

Pay Attention to Your CTAs
Calls to action or CTAs are often on your mind as they are often the whole point of your website. You want a visitor to follow through with getting an appointment, an estimate, or another item that helps make it easier for you to sell your product or service to them. However, you should consider the value that your CTAs offer visitors. It’s okay to get visitors to sign up for something, but you should also consider adding CTAs that offer other valuable content. This process can nurture your visitors. Don’t neglect the top or middle of the sales funnel.
